How Data Analytics Improves SR&ED Eligibility Assessments

Before submitting a claim, consultants must first determine whether projects meet the eligibility criteria outlined by the CRA. This involves evaluating technological advancements, uncertainties, and the systematic approach applied during R&D.

Through advanced analytics, consultants can:

  • Analyze project activity logs to confirm time spent on eligible experimentation.
  • Evaluate R&D budgets against benchmarks using tools like the SR&ED Calculator.
  • Identify qualifying expenses by cross-referencing financial records with CRA’s guidelines.

For example, consultants working with software and IT projects can analyze source code repositories, commit histories, and bug-tracking data to highlight periods of experimentation that qualify under SR&ED rules.


Data-Backed Documentation Strengthens CRA Compliance

One of the most common reasons SR&ED claims get rejected is poor documentation. Data analytics solves this by automating recordkeeping and linking evidence directly to R&D activities.

Consultants use analytics to track:

  • Employee time tracking data linked to specific R&D tasks.
  • Project milestones and experiment results captured in structured formats.
  • Expenditure categories aligned with eligible SR&ED expenses.

This structured approach not only satisfies CRA auditors but also demonstrates transparency, making it easier to defend claims if challenged.

Data Analytics in SR&ED Audit Defense

Even with strong claims, audits remain a possibility. The CRA may question expenditures or request proof of technological uncertainty. Consultants equipped with analytics tools are better positioned to respond.

During an audit, consultants can provide:

  • Detailed time and cost breakdowns supported by data visualization.
  • Experiment result dashboards showing trial outcomes and iterations.
  • Scenario simulations that demonstrate how R&D processes met eligibility.

Case Study: Using Analytics to Strengthen a Software Claim

A Canadian software startup developing AI-driven analytics tools faced challenges in documenting its R&D activities. By working with SR&ED consultants using data-driven approaches, the company was able to:

  1. Map source code commits to R&D milestones.
  2. Extract bug-fix logs to demonstrate iterative experimentation.
  3. Correlate developer hours from time-tracking systems with eligible tasks.

This structured evidence resulted in a successful SR&ED claim that not only maximized refund value but also withstood CRA scrutiny with minimal follow-up.
